What is asthma?

Asthma is a chronic condition that affects both children and adults. It is characterized by inflammation of the lungs, causing an inability to breathe properly. Certain triggers cause changes in the lungs of an asthmatic; airways restrict and may also become filled with fluid, which can lead to wheezing, coughing, and shortness of breath. Asthma affects 5% to 10% of the worlds population, with the United States having record numbers of cases. Currently, more than 17 million Americans have been diagnosed with asthma, and asthma is one of the number one reasons for missed work and emergency room visits in the country. Asthma can be a serious, life threatening condition, but is manageable with proper medical care, medications, and education.

What are the symptoms of asthma?

The most common symptoms of asthma are coughing, wheezing, and shortness of breath, but these are not the only symptoms that asthma can cause. Rapid breathing, irritation of the nose and throat, frequent sinus infections, allergies, excessive thirst, chest tightness and pain, productive and non-productive persistent cough, allergies, difficulty breathing while exercising, and waking at night with a feeling of being suffocated are all symptoms and possible signs of asthma. An asthma attack is usually marked by beginning with a noisy wheeze experienced while exhaling and rapid breathing. Panic can increase the severity of an asthma attack, which is an unfortunate thing, as an asthma attack itself can cause one to panic. Who gets asthma?

There are many different criteria for determining who gets asthma. The two most at risk groups for developing severe asthma are the elderly, and the urban poor. In the United States, 6.1% of African-Americans develop severe asthma compared to 5% of Caucasians. Also, African-Americans are three times as likely to die from severe asthma as are Caucasians. Childhood asthma occurs most often in boys, but after puberty reports show that cases of asthma are diagnosed most often in young women. Women run a much greater risk of death from asthma than do men, and the numbers are increasing steadily, especially in elderly women. 90% of all asthma deaths in the United States occur in the elderly.

Workers in certain occupations, such as farmers, hair dressers, and those in the textile industry, are at greater risk of developing asthma. Some known workplace allergens that may cause asthma include polyurethane, paints, steel, electronics, western red cedar, oak, redwood, mahogany, metal salts, vegetable dusts, and certain red dyes, and people that work with these substances on a regular basis have a greater risk of developing asthma.

Lifestyle also plays a major role in deciding who gets asthma. Studies have shown that those who are obese run a far greater risk of developing the disease than do people who maintain their recommended weight. On the other side of the coin, highly trained athletes, such as long distance runners, bear an increased risk as well.

It is also believed that environment can be a risk factor for those who live in heavily polluted areas of the country, such as large cities, industrial areas, and those who live near congested roadways.

Heredity can also bear a part in risk factors. Asthma seems to run in families, and an asthmatic couple wishing to have children should discuss their own risks for passing on the disease with their doctors. Asthmatics with children should also be on the lookout for signs of the disease in their children, as it can become quite severe if allowed to progress unnoticed.

What can trigger asthma attacks?

There are many things that can trigger asthma attacks, and they are different for each individual. However, some of the more common triggers include primary and second-hand cigarette smoke, food and plant allergies, allergic reactions to insect bites and stings, certain chemicals such as chlorine and ammonia, certain medications such as aspirin and beta-blockers, exposure to extreme hot or cold air, extreme emotion, colds or respiratory infections, mildew and mold, dust, and intense exercise. In 40% to 90% of people with asthma, intense exercise will trigger coughing, wheezing, or shortness of breath.

It is important to note that strong emotion, such as anxiety, fear, or panic, can trigger asthma attacks. When suffering from an asthma attack, the victim should be kept as calm as possible to avoid compounding or prolonging the attack by becoming distressed or frightened. Asthma: Exercise for Life!

It is estimated that 17 million people in America have asthma, with 5 million being under the age of 18. Asthma, which is Greek for to pant, is a chronic lung disease that triggers episodes of coughing, wheezing and shortness of breath which is caused by an inflammation of the lungs that result in the airways to narrow. It can take place at any age, and appears to have a genetic link. Although its symptoms are controllable, it is not thought to be curable.

Triggers for asthma can vary from one person to the other and may include allergens (dust, smoke, molds, pollens, and animal dander), chemical agents (cleaning products, perfumes, etc.), emotional stress and exercise. The best way to halt asthma attacks is to prevent them in the first place. Simple steps include controlling and managing house dust mites, animal related allergens, tobacco smoke, cockroach allergen, mold and other fungal spores and pollens, smoke from wood burning stoves, colds and viral respiratory infection, and physical activity or exercise induced asthma (EIA).

It was once thought that physical activity should be discouraged if you had asthma, but today this is not the case. With the appropriate precautions, exercise is not only considered safe, but it is frequently promoted as part of a sound respiratory therapeutic program. There are many ways to help avoid exercise induced asthma. If you have asthma, check with your doctor before you begin an exercise program and get a complete physical with a review of your current medicine therapy.

Some guidelines:

Warm up with 10 minutes or so of low intensity walking and gentle stretching and before your workout.

Avoid exercising in cold, dry air or in areas where air pollution or allergens are high. If you must exercise in a cold environment use a scarf or face mask to trap the warm moist air and prevent cold dry air from penetrating deep into your lungs.

After exercise, be sure to include a 10 to 15 minute cool down period.

Asthma attacks place significant stress on the body. Fatigue is common, making it even more difficult to breath. This is why a gradual progression with exercise is important. Developing cardiorespiratory fitness will make you feel less fatigued and will help lung function.

Different types of exercise may effect symptoms of asthma. For example, outdoor running is often worse than indoor running on a treadmill. To improve cardiorespiratory fitness, begin with 20 (or less) of low intensity aerobic activity 3 times per week, eventually building to five. Exercise in 10 minute intervals with a short rest in between. Use a cross training method applying different exercise modalities (i.e. treadmill, bike, rower). Swimming rarely causes EIA due to the warm moist air (however swimming in chlorinated pools may be a trigger for some).

Exercise intensity is also related to EIA and should be kept at a moderate level. You should be able to talk in short sentences throughout your workout.

Long duration exercise causes more exercise induced asthma then shorter bouts. Sports that promote stop and go activities such as tennis, volleyball & resistance training may cause less EIA in some individuals.

Keep your exercise up beat by making the most of your workouts, and avoid becoming bored or stressed, pick activities that you enjoy and can do.

If a medication is prescribed you can use it before exercise and monitor peak air flow with a peak flow meter. Your inhaler can be used during exercise also if symptoms arise. Talk to your doctor about how to use your inhaler with exercise. If notwithstanding your efforts, symptoms develop and persist, stop the activity and inform your doctor. Your doctor may recommend simple changes in medication that make the difference.

Drink plenty of fluids before, during and after exercise. Dehydration causes airways in the lungs to constrict, and makes breathing more difficult. Studies have shown that this is true even if the individual is not exercising. Thirst is a poor indicator of when to rehydrate, by the time you sense thirst your body is already lacking essential fluids.

Avoid alcohol and caffeinated beverages such as coffee, tea or sodas; these are diuretics, which dehydrate you even further.

Exercise-related breathing problems also occur in individuals who have not been diagnosed with asthma. People with allergies may experience many of the same symptoms, as exercise causes increased oxygen demand, breathing rate, and cooling and drying of the airways.

Asthma Treatments – With Relievers and Preventers?

There are two types of treatments to reduce the symptoms and effects of an asthma attack using drugs that resemble two of our natural hormones.

These are adrenaline (epinephrine in the USA) and the steroid hydrocortisone and they form the basis for relievers that provide quick relief of symptoms and preventers for longer term care.

Most asthmatics use both preventers and relievers to form a medical regime to control the asthma.

These medicines are usually taken as inhalers so that they can be breathed in through the nose or mouth. Inhalers have advantages over other forms of medication because…

*The medicine is delivered where it is required in the lungs and so less of the medicine is needed.

*The medicine can be made to be biodegradable inside the body. After it has done its work in the lungs it can be broken down in the liver so there is little chance of harmful side effects.

*The medicine works more quickly.

Quick Relief Medicines

Drugs that resemble adrenaline (epinephrine) are known as ‘relievers’ and give rapid, short-term treatment and are used for when the asthmatic has worsening symptoms that if left untreated could lead to an asthma attack. The patient will feel the effects of these medicines within minutes but they only last a short time.

They are short-acting inhaled bronchodilators that work by relaxing the muscles that have tightened around the airways. They help open up the airways quickly and ease the patient’s breathing and are used only when needed. They are sometimes called ” rescue ” or ” relief ” medicines because they can stop an asthma attack very quickly and anyone who has asthma should always carry one of these inhalers in case of an attack.

Long-Term Medicines

These are called preventers and are taken every day, usually over long periods of time, to control chronic symptoms and to prevent asthma episodes or attacks. Medicines which resemble hydrocortisone slowly reduce the sensitivity the patient has towards irritants and allergens that would normally trigger an attack. It will take a few weeks to for them to show any improvement and once an attack starts they do nothing to alleviate it. Patients with persistent asthma need long-term control medicines.

Long-term medication includes:

* The most effective and long-term medication for asthma is an inhaled corticosteroid (or steroids for short) because his reduces the swelling of the airways that makes attacks more likely. This is the preferred treatment for controlling mild, moderate, and severe asthma and are safe when taken as prescribed by your doctor. There are many kinds of inhalers that require different techniques, and it is important to know how to use a inhaler in the correct way. In some cases, steroidal tablets or liquid are used for short periods of times in order to bring asthma under control.

* Long-acting beta-agonists are bronchodilators: these are not anti-inflammatory drugs but are used to help control moderate and severe asthma and to prevent night-time symptoms. Long-acting beta-agonists are taken together with inhaled corticosteroid medicine.

* Leukotriene modifiers (i.e., montelukast, zafirlukast, and zileuton) are long-term control medicines that used either on there own to treat mild cases asthma or used in tandem with inhaled corticosteroids for moderate or even severe asthma.

* Cromolyn and nedocromil are also long-term medicines used only to treat mild asthma.

* Theophylline is a long-termmedication used either on it’s own to treat mild asthma or along with inhaled corticosteroids to treat moderate asthma. People who take theophylline should have their blood levels checked to be sure the dose is correct.

Most asthmatics will need both a short-acting bronchodilator to use when symptoms worsen and long-term daily asthma medication to control the ongoing inflammation. Over time, a doctor needs to make changes to the asthma medication, increasing or decreasing doses and changing medication where required. The desire should bd to use the least amount of medicine necessary to control the asthma effectively.

Asthma Prevention – Measures You Can Take to Prevent the Devlopment of Asthma

Doctors and researchers agree that the single most important thing that parents can do to prevent their child from developing asthma in the first place is to eliminate or significantly reduce dust mite allergens or asthma triggers in the home.

“Clinical studies have revealed that avoidance of dust mite allergens in early childhood can prevent the onset of asthma…” Michael LeNoir Md

Dust mite allergens are known to play a major role in it’s development. Researchers have determined that other important allergens (after dust mites) that also need to be eliminated from the home are cats, certain types of mold, dogs, cockroaches and tobacco smoke. It is a popular misconception that children will “outgrow” asthma. It is a severe and potentially life-threatening illness that should be taken seriously. Long term use of steroid drugs is not recommended by doctors and has serious side effects. Making these preventative environmental changes is a much more viable, healthy and preferable alternative. If you or your child are already suffering from asthma or allergies these measures will certainly help.

What are Dust Mites?
Dust mites are microscopic insects and live in bedding, pillows, mattresses, blankets, upholstery, carpets etc. They thrive particularly in humid climates. They live off of dead skin cells and produce an allergen from their excrement, which is inhaled.

All Homes Contain Dust Mites No Matter How Clean They Are.
Studies have shown that dust mite allergens in the home must be reduced to at least 2mcg/g dust or mite populations decreased to 100/g dust to have any significant benefit. There are several things that can be done to accomplish this.

What Can Be Done To Eliminate or Reduce Dust Mites?
Researchers have found through numerous studies that these are the most effective measures:
Changing the relative humidity and temperature of the home:

-Keeping relative humidity less than 50% is proven to greatly reduce the dust mite population. (Portable dehumidifiers were not shown to significantly reduce humidity).

-Mechanical ventilation with a heat recovery unit has proved to be the most effective to reduce humidity in the home.

-Using air cleaners that have HEPA (High Efficiency Particulate Air) filters, which will also eliminate other allergens such as pollen and animal dander.

-Cleaning using a vacuum with a HEPA filter and steam cleaning rugs and upholstery regularly.

-Washing all bedding in hot water (60 degrees C, 130 degrees F) on a weekly basis is known to kill dust mites. Drying bedding in a hot dryer.

-Dry cleaning quilts and blankets weekly will also kill dust mites.

-Placing plastic casings specifically made for dust mite control on pillows and mattresses.

-Chemicals used on carpets and upholstery which are known to kill dust mites include benzyl benzoate, permethrin, pirimiphos methyl, phenyl salicylate, tannic acid, common household disinfectants, combinations of these, and insect growth regulators. (please note: some chemicals can also trigger asthma and allergy reactions, therefore research them carefully before using).

Definition: Asthma inhalers are portable, usually hand-held devices used to deliver medication directly to the lungs. There are two kind of inhalers:

* Metered-dose inhalers. A metered dose asthma inhaler delivers medication by means of a chemical propellant – like a fluorocarbon. Usually, the medicationis released by pressing the inhaler canister into a base – similar to a spray can. As the name says – it delivers a metered, or measured dose.

* Dry powder inhalers. With the concerns about fluorocarbons and chemicals damaging the atmosphere, manufacturers have come up with other ways to deliver medication in inhalers. In a dry powder inhaler, medication is delivered in a powder rather than a fine mist.

Types of Medication in Asthma Inhalers

* Short-acting bronchodilators. Often called ‘rescue inhalers’, short-acting bronchodilators relieve asthma symptoms immediately in an emergency situation by relaxing the muscles around the bronchial tubes. The effects last 4-8 hours. They include albuterol and pirbuterol.

* Long-acting bronchodilators. Salmeterol and formoterol are also bronchodilators, but the effects are longer lasting. Long-acting bronchodilators are NOT for use in an emergency situation. Instead, they are used to relax bronchial muscles for longer periods of time as treatment for chronic problems.

* Corticosteroids. Inhaled corticosteroids are used as a long-term preventative medication. They work by reducing the underlying bronchial and pulmonary inflammation. Most are prescribed for use once or twice a day on an ongoing basis.

* Cromolyn or nedocromil are two nonsteroid medications that are used to prevent and manage inflammation in the long term.

* Corticosteroid + long-acting bronchodilator. This medication combines a corticosteroid and a long-acting bronchodilator (Advair).

How to Use Asthma Inhalers

Your doctor may give you slightly different instructions for using the asthma inhaler prescribed for you, but in general, the instructions for using an asthma inhaler depend on which type of inhaler it is.

A metered dose inhaler comes in a pressurized canister. When you press down on the top of the canister, one measured dose of medication is converted into a fine mist. To use the metered dose inhaler, hold it in front of your mouth or against your lips and be ready to inhale. You must be able to inhale and press down on the canister at the same time. This can be difficult for young children, who often are prescribed an asthma inhaler with a spacer or a face mask to make it easier for them to use.

When you use a dry powder inhaler, you don’t need to coordinate breath and press. Instead, you put your lips on the mouthpiece and take a sharp, deep breath to pull in one dose of powdered medication. Dry powder asthma inhalers are available in several different types.

Asthma – Types, Causes, and Treatment

Asthma can strike at any age, half of all cases first occur in children under age 10; in this age group, asthma affects twice as many boys as girls. It is one of the leading causes of respiratory illness among children and young adults, however, this condition may progress a lifetime. It’s estimated 17-million Americans suffer from asthma.

Asthma is a reversible lung disease characterized by obstruction or narrowing of the airways. It may resolve spontaneously or with treatment. Its symptoms range from mild wheezing and shortness of breathe (dyspnea) to life-threatening respiratory failure. Symptoms may persist between acute episodes.

People with asthma do not have a problem inhaling, but rather, a problem exhaling. Airways open up during inhalation with the lowering of the diaphragm as the ribs move out making the lungs bigger allowing air to move around any obstruction. However, when the person exhales, as the rib cage relaxes, the diaphragm slides up preventing the air from getting around the obstruction.

TYPES AND CAUSES

Extrinsic asthma results from sensitivity to specific external allergens. In cases in which the allergen isn’t obvious, it’s referred to as intrinsic asthma.

Extrinsic asthma usually begins in childhood and is accompanied by other manifestations of atopy — A hereditary disorder marked by the tendency to develop immediate allergic reactions to substances such as pollen, food, dander, insect venoms, house dust or mold, kapok or feather pillows, food additives containing sulfites, or similar allergic conditions. In intrinsic asthma, no external allergen can be identified. Most cases are preceded by a severe respiratory infection. Irritants, emotional stress, fatigue, exposure to noxious fumes, changes in temperature, and changes in humidity, may aggravate intrinsic asthma attacks. In many asthmatics, intrinsic and extrinsic asthma coexist.

Several drugs and chemicals may provoke an asthma attack. Examples of these substances include aspirin, various nonsteroidal anti-inflammatory drugs, and yellow food dye (tartrazine). Exercise may also provoke an asthma attack. In exercise-induced asthma, bronchospasm may follow heat and moisture loss in the upper airways.

An asthma attack may begin dramatically, with simultaneous onset of many severe symptoms, or insidiously, with gradually increasing respiratory distress. It typically includes the following signs or symptoms or some conbination of them:

- progressively worsening shortness of breath – cough – wheezing – chest tightness.

During an acute attack, the cough sounds tight and dry. As the attack subsides, thick mucus is produced (except in young children, who don’t expectorate). Between acute attacks, breath sounds may be normal.

The intensity of breath sounds in symptomatic asthma is typically reduced. A prolonged phase of forced expiration is typical of airflow obstruction. Evidence of lung hyperinflation (use of accessory muscles, for example) is particularly common in children. Acute attacks may be accompanied by tachycardia, tachypnea, and diaphoresis. In severe attacks, the patient may be unable to speak more than a few words without pausing for breath. Cyanosis (a bluish or purplish tinge to the skin and mucous membranes), confusion, and lethargy indicate the onset of respiratory failure.

TREATMENT

Treatment of acute asthma aims to decrease inflammation, coughing, wheezing, and shortness of breath, bronchial airway swelling, and increase pulmonary ventilation. After an acute episode, treatment focuses on avoiding or removing precipitating factors, such as environmental allergens or irritants.

If asthma is caused by a particular virus, bacterium, toxin, or other foreign substance, it may be treated by desensitizing the patient through a series of injections of limited amounts of the antigen causing the attack. The aim is to curb the patient’s immune response to the antigen.

Asthma Treatment and Medication

Asthma is a chronic lung disease that effects over 30 million Americans alone and researchers estimate that 10 – 15% of the world population suffers from asthma. People with asthma have extra sensitive or hyper-responsive airways. The airways become irritated and narrow and constrict during an asthma attack, causing increased resistance to airflow, and obstructing the flow of the air to and from the lungs. Most often asthma must be treated with prescription medicine. There are two main types of medicines for the treatment of asthma. Quick relief medicines, also called relievers, give rapid, short-term relief and are taken when asthma symptoms worsen potentially leading to an asthma attacks. The effects of these medicines are felt within minutes. Long-term control medicines, also called preventers, are taken every day, usually over long periods of time, to control chronic symptoms and to prevent asthma attacks. The full effects of these medicines are felt after taking them for a few weeks. People with persistent asthma need long-term control medicines.

Some asthma drugs treat asthma by resembling two of our hormones. These two hormones are adrenaline (epinephrine in the USA) and hydrocortisone (a steroid).

Adrenaline (epinephrine) is pumped into our bloodstream when we have a sudden fright or emergency. It is the quick-acting hormone from the middle of the adrenal glands near our kidneys. It makes your pulse race, your heart thump, and readies your body for emergency action. In asthma, the medicines which resemble adrenaline quickly relieve asthma for a short time.

Hydrocortisone comes from the outer part of our adrenal glands, called the ‘cortex’. It is also partly an “emergency hormone” but it works much more slowly, for much longer, and in a completely different way to adrenaline. Medicines which resemble hydrocortisone slowly allow the lining of air tubes in an asthma sufferer to become normal. As a result, your asthma becomes less severe and you are less likely to get asthma attacks. So these steroid medicines are called preventers. There are other asthma ‘preventers’, but the steroids are the most powerful.

Quick relief medicines are used only when needed. A ype of quick relief medicine is a short-acting inhaled bronchodilator. Bronchodilators work by relaxing the muscles that have tightened around the airways. They help open up airways quickly and ease breathing. They are sometimes called “rescue” or “relief” medicines because they can stop an asthma attack very quickly. These medicines act quickly but their effects only last for a short period of time. People with asthma should take quick relief medicines when they first begin to feel asthma symptoms like coughing, wheezing, chest tightness, or shortness of breath. Anyone who has asthma should always have one of these inhalers nearby in case of an attack. For severe attacks, your doctor may use steroids to treat the inflammation.

The most effective, long-term control medication for asthma is an inhaled corticosteroid. This medicine reduces the swelling of airways that makes asthma attacks more likely. Inhaled corticosteroids are the preferred treatment for controlling mild, moderate, and severe persistent asthma. They are safe when taken as directed by your doctor. Inhaled medicines go directly into your lungs where they are needed. There are many kinds of inhalers that require different techniques, and it is important to know how to use your inhaler correctly. In some cases, steroid tablets or liquid are used for short times to bring asthma under control. The tablet or liquid form may also be used to control severe asthma.

Many people with asthma need both a short-acting bronchodilator to use when asthma symptoms worsen rapidly and long-term daily asthma control medication to treat the ongoing inflammation. Over time, your doctor may need to make changes in your asthma medication. You may need to increase your dose, lower your dose, or try a combination of medications. Be sure to work with your doctor to find the best treatment for your asthma. The goal is to use the least amount of medicine necessary to control your asthma and to find the right medicine for you.
